How they compare
Nepal currently reports 12,370 units per person against 9,440 units per person in Romania, a difference of 2,930 units per person.
That makes Nepal's figure about 1.3 times Romania's.
Across all 23 years both countries report, Nepal has been ahead every year.
Nepal ranks 132nd and Romania ranks 134th of 176 countries.
Nepal has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
